Sky Arte's 'Grandi Maestri' Examines Guercino's Baroque Mastery

publication · 2026-04-27

The new season of Sky Arte's series 'Grandi Maestri' dedicates an episode to the 17th-century painter Guercino, airing Thursday, October 27. Art historians Daniele Benati from the University of Bologna and Barbara Ghelfi trace the artist's career from self-taught origins to his classicizing late phase. The episode highlights key works such as 'San Rocco gettato in prigione' (1618) in Bologna's Oratorio di San Rocco, 'La vestizione di San Guglielmo' (1620), and the dome decoration of Piacenza Cathedral. The series explores Italian painting through emblematic masterpieces. Content on Sky Arte's site is curated by Artribune.
